Bike: '84 Honda CX650 Turbo. My Dad had one years ago but sold it for a car. Only 2500 ever made. Really fast bike for its age. The BEST sounding V2 ever!

CX650T

Car: '90 Audi Quattro 20v. Ever since I was little I have always wanted to own one of these. IT has an amazing engine for its age and keep up with some of the modern 2.5Litre sports cars now'n'days in the wet. Too bad the inside looks really tatty and way way outdated.
